How they compare

Cameroon currently reports 8.11 % change on previous year against 2.18 % change on previous year in Low income, a difference of 5.93 % change on previous year.

That makes Cameroon's figure about 3.7 times Low income's.

The two have swapped places 13 times across 37 shared years of data; in 1973 it was Low income ahead.

Cameroon ranks 28th and Low income ranks 29th of 189 countries.

Cameroon has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cameroon Low income Difference Ahead
1970s 7.63 % change on previous year 6.25 % change on previous year 1.37 % change on previous year Cameroon
1980s 10.29 % change on previous year 2.83 % change on previous year 7.46 % change on previous year Cameroon
1990s 5.99 % change on previous year 3.59 % change on previous year 2.4 % change on previous year Cameroon
2000s 10.61 % change on previous year 5.83 % change on previous year 4.78 % change on previous year Cameroon
2010s 4.79 % change on previous year 3.77 % change on previous year 1.02 % change on previous year Cameroon

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
